The Squirrel, North Camp

The Squirrel was my local for three years, and it was a very worthy local too. It's quite cosy, so it can get full quite quickly. It's fitted out very well, smart, well kept decor. The toilets are refreshingly clean and tidy. There's no TV, Pool or Darts, which is good. It could pass as a smart country pub. Sofa's are in short supply, and so is space, so if there's a big group of you, and it's summer time, sit outside on the patio or in the garden, both are lovely on a summers day or evening.

Part of the appeal of the Squirrel is the real mix that it provides. It can be busy and lively, like on quiz nights, but you can also usually sit and have a relaxing drink. There's a good mix of young and older, men and women, but I've never seen it rowdy or troublesome.

It's not the cheapest pub in Farnborough, but probably not the most expensive either. I'm not a beer drinker, so I'm afraid I can shed no light on that front.

The food used to be fairly good a couple of years ago. There are other places to eat in North Camp, and Aldershot and Guildford are only a few miles away along the Blackwater Valley Road if you don't fancy trying it.
